How-do-you-say-in-english Definition

Common phrase used to ask how to express an idea or translate a word, often in a foreign language.
Wiktionary

How-do-you-say-in-english Is Also Mentioned In

Find Similar Words

Find similar words to how-do-you-say-in-english using the buttons below.

Words Starting With

Words Ending With

Word Length